Jason Varitek #33 of the Boston Red Sox celebrates his two run homer with teammate Josh Reddick #16 in the eighth inning against the New York Yankees on August 31, 2011 at Fenway Park in Boston, Massachusetts. (Photo by Elsa/Getty Images)
Red Sox Catcher and Captain, Jason Varitek, joined Zo and Sean McAdam to discuss the Sox. What does Varitek think of the “marathon games” that the Sox and Yankees get themselves into? Does Varitek believe John Lackey has turned it around lately? Has Josh Beckett’s slower pace affected the team? And, how is the captain feeling physically after sharing the load with Jarrod Saltalamacchia? That and much much more with long-time Sox catcher, Jason Varitek!
